Two pressures shape jobs here greater than anything else: utility area and building supply. If you remain in the City of Sacramento or close-by pockets, you might be on SMUD. Drive 15 mins and you can cross right into PG&E. Each energy has different affiliation rules and, under California's NEM 3.0 structure, various export worths. That distinction can swing the business economics of solar power installment by countless bucks over the life of a system.
Homes in the city grid commonly have partial shielding from fully grown trees, little service laterals, and sometimes older 100 amp panels. Suburban homes in Natomas, Elk Grove, Folsom, and Roseville tend to have larger south and west roofing aircrafts, yet more vents and aware of work around. Tile roofing systems prevail and add labor for flashings and tile substitute. Every one of this presses you towards installers that in fact know the region, not simply solar firms that parachute in to chase leads.
If you take absolutely nothing else from this post, remember this: Sacramento solar energy is now everything about self-consumption. Under NEM 3.0, both SMUD and PG&E credit history exported power at a reduced rate than what you pay to import. Your system needs to be created to feed your home first and export second. That implies:
In my notes from a Land Park task, a family with a 900 kWh regular monthly summer season tons taken into consideration 8 kW of panels without storage. The modeling showed a 55 to 65 percent countered under NEM 3.0. When we included a midsize battery, their self-consumption raised by 20 to 25 percent, and the straightforward repayment tightened by about a year thinking 5 percent annual energy rising cost of living. This is not global, yet the economics of batteries in Sacramento are better than they utilized to be, particularly for houses with evening-heavy use.

Sacramento warmth is honest. Roof temperature levels can surpass 140 levels in July. Panel effectiveness varies a few percent throughout brand names, yet temperature coefficient and dependability issue greater than marketing gloss. Microinverters aid in partial shade and simplify development, yet they run hot on the roofing system. String inverters with power optimizers keep electronic devices on the wall and can mature a bit extra beautifully in high warmth. Either can be right. The concern is which sets best with your roofing system, shielding, and solution layout.
For racking, installers need to be proficient with compensation shingle, ceramic tile, and low-slope roofs. Ask to see their conventional detail for ceramic tile infiltration and blinking. I have seen too many jobs with caulk as the main method. Caulk is not a method, it is a short-term spot. An expert photovoltaic panel installers staff will make use of flashing that tucks under training course over, stainless equipment, and suitable sealer just as a belt-and-suspenders approach.
Batteries should be located in trendy, ventilated rooms such as garages or shaded outside wall surfaces. Interior energy wardrobes typically fall short code clearance, and bright side backyards can prepare tools in the afternoon. Lithium iron phosphate chemistries are winning on cycle life and thermal stability. You do not require brand name prayer, you need an installer that has commissioned dozens of systems of the type you choose and can reveal you tidy installs in the Sacramento heat.
Start with usage, not roof covering area. Get year of bills. In SMUD or PG&E territory, a regular Sacramento single-family home utilizes 7,000 to 12,000 kWh each year, higher if you have a pool, two EVs, or all-electric heating and cooling. A ballpark: each kW of premium quality panels creates 1,400 to 1,700 kWh per year in this region, depending on tilt, azimuth, and color. That implies a 7 kW array may generate 10,000 to 11,000 kWh in excellent conditions.
Under NEM 3.0, you do not constantly go after one hundred percent countered. Oversizing can press excessive into the grid at low export prices. Lots of Sacramento tasks now target 60 to 90 percent annual countered, strengthened by load shifting and, when it makes good sense, a battery. For an Oak Park home with a 6,500 kWh baseline and an intended EV, we sized 6.4 kW initially, but roughed in channel for 2 even more circuits and left roof area for another 2 kW. When the EV arrived, they added the 2nd string quickly because the design prepared for growth.
The 30 percent federal Investment Tax Credit report continues to be the greatest bar. It applies to photovoltaic panel setup, batteries, and linked electric work if the battery is billed mainly by solar. There are occasionally energy or state discounts for batteries under the Self-Generation Motivation Program, but appropriations open and close. A respectable installer will certainly examine the current SGIP standing and inform you plainly if you are most likely to get anything.
As for funding, the three usual paths are money, a finance, or a power purchase agreement. Cash is easy and generates the most effective long-lasting business economics if you can capture the tax debt. Lendings can be eye-catching, yet enjoy supplier fees, which can run 10 to 25 percent and get hidden in the rate. Leases and PPAs move maintenance risk to the company, but you give up rewards and control. In Sacramento, I rarely see PPAs defeat a reasonable loan or cash money purchase, unless the home owner can not utilize the tax credit scores or prioritizes zero upkeep at any type of affordable solar companies near me cost.
I once contrasted two quotes for a Curtis Park house owner: a 7 kW cash money deal at about $3.25 per watt before incentives, and a zero-down funding at $4.10 per watt with a 20-year term. The repayment in the loan case nearly matched the energy expense reduction in year one, yet the cash situation repaid in concerning 7 to 9 years, after that developed 12 to 18 years of low-priced power. The less expensive price tag is not constantly less expensive once you consider funding overhead.

You want a proposition that checks out like a strategy, not a pamphlet. The bill of materials should provide panel model, inverter type, racking producer, and checking platform. Manufacturing price quotes ought to mention the shading presumptions, azimuth and tilt for each roofing plane, and describe the weather file made use of. If the quote includes battery storage, it must design time-of-use rates and self-consumption, not simply show a round number for "back-up."
Line illustrations issue. A one-line layout that prepares for the interconnection approach, conductor dimensions, and breaker ratings informs you this installer has real electricians. If that information is missing, expect modification orders. And check the guarantee failure by element: panel power warranty, inverter components and labor, roof infiltrations, and the installer's workmanship.
The fastest method to sanity check three or 4 propositions is to systematize assumptions. Take your last twelve month of kWh and ask each carrier to design the very same annual use with the exact same utility rate timetable. Call for a 25-year capital making use of 3 to 4 percent utility rising cost of living, and a different version with your actual financing terms. If any quote does not have panel design, inverter kind, or racking details, press back up until it is apples to apples.
Shading insurance claims are usually glowing. If you have a north-facing hip or big sycamore shielding a plane up until 10 a.m., ask to see module-level heatmaps from a style tool that designs per hour production. If a vendor stands up to, that is a tell. Additionally look at balance-of-system information. A $0.20 per watt difference can vaporize if the low proposal omits animal guards, updated avenue, or a needed shutoff button that will turn up later as a modification order.
Realistic timelines protect your perseverance. After finalizing, a great installer will certainly scan your panel, roofing, and attic room within a week. Styles and allows in Sacramento usually take one to 3 weeks if the strategies are full. Installment is normally one or two days for solar just, two to 4 days with a primary panel upgrade or battery. City or region inspections land within a couple of days. PG&E's Approval to Run can stretch a bit longer than SMUD's. Intend on 3 to 8 weeks finish to end, a lot more if you add a complicated battery stack or structural retrofits.
Where timelines explode: when utility service conductors require upsizing, when stucco spots around a panel upgrade call for drying time, or when ceramic tile underlayment disintegrates on call and a roofing area should be repaired prior to placing. None of this is disastrous, yet each demands a service provider that interacts early and plainly.

If your roofing is within 5 years of replacement, do the roofing first or couple the projects. Pulling and remounting a system later costs time and money. If you are intending an ADU, harsh in capacity for a future subpanel and location the inverter and battery where expansion will be clean. For multi-tenant residential properties, metering and credit reports get unpleasant promptly, but well-run solar business can establish online net metering within SMUD or take care of PG&E regulations for usual areas.
In wildfire-prone hallways near Folsom Lake and right into the foothills, batteries offer double responsibility for backup power. Numerous families learned during PSPS years that an efficient battery and a transfer button can maintain basics running without the noise and fuel of a generator. The value of backup is personal. If clinical devices or remote job uptime matters, that value can outweigh simple payback math.
